US arrest suspect in 2012 Benghazi attack

US Authorities Make Breakthrough in 2012 Benghazi Attack Case, Arrest Suspect Linked to Deadly Assault

A significant development has emerged in the long-standing investigation into the 2012 Benghazi attack, a devastating assault on a US consulate in Libya that left four Americans dead. According to reports from the Department of Justice (DOJ), a suspect with links to the attack has been apprehended and is now facing charges.

The latest move marks a major milestone in the ongoing efforts to bring those responsible for the deadly incident to justice. The suspect, described as a "key participant" in the attack, will face serious allegations stemming from their alleged involvement. This breakthrough comes nearly a decade after the tragic event that shook the global community and sparked heated debates about security measures and diplomatic protocol.

The DOJ has not released the identity of the arrested individual, citing ongoing investigations and pending charges. However, experts close to the case say this arrest signals a significant shift in the investigation's trajectory, potentially leading to further breakthroughs and answers for the families of the victims.

As authorities continue to scrutinize every aspect of the attack, hopes are pinned on this latest development to finally provide closure for those affected by the senseless tragedy.
